1936–, Computer scientist
Bertram Raphael is an American computer scientist who, with Peter Hart and Nils Nilsson, co-authored the 1968 paper introducing A*. His 1964 MIT PhD thesis produced SIR, an early question-answering system that maintained a small relational database extracted from English input and answered queries by inference over its content, a forerunner of modern semantic-network and knowledge-base systems. He spent much of his career at SRI International on the Shakey robot project and later at Heuristics Inc.
